Miso-Glazed Shrimp with Sesame Greens
Sweet-savory glazed shrimp paired with tender bok choy, finished with toasted sesame seeds. This japanese-inspired seafood ready in about 25 minutes pairs shrimp, white miso paste, rice vinegar for a weeknight-friendly dinner that comes together with one pan and minimal cleanup. Each serving lands at about 240 calories and feeds 2, so it slots cleanly into a weekly meal plan and pairs well with a quick salad or grain on the side. Ingredients
- 12 oz shrimp
- 2 tbsp white miso paste
- 1 tbsp rice vinegar
- 1 tsp sugar
- 8 oz bok choy
- 1 tsp sesame oil
- 1/2 tsp sesame seeds
Instructions
- Step 1: Combine 2 tbsp white miso paste, 1 tbsp rice vinegar, and 1 tsp sugar in a bowl. Add 12 oz peeled shrimp, tossing to coat. Marinate for 10 minutes while preparing vegetables.
- Step 2: Heat 1 tsp sesame o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add 8 oz chopped bok choy and cook 4-5 minutes until tender but still crisp, stirring occasionally.
- Step 3: Add marinated shrimp to the skillet, cooking 2-3 minutes per side until pink and opaque. Drizzle with any remaining marinade and sprinkle with 1/2 tsp sesame seeds.

Frequently asked questions
How long does Miso-Glazed Shrimp with Sesame Greens take to make?
Total time is about 25 minutes (15 min prep + 10 min cook). Most home cooks find this fits comfortably into a weeknight; double the batch on Sunday for two dinners.
How do I store leftover Miso-Glazed Shrimp with Sesame Greens?
Cool to room temperature within 2 hours, then store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Reheat covered in a 350°F oven for 10-12 minutes, or microwave at 70% power in 60-second bursts to keep shrimp from drying out.

How do I scale Miso-Glazed Shrimp with Sesame Greens for a different number of people?
The recipe is written for 2 servings. Multiply each ingredient by (your serving target / 2). Cook time stays roughly the same up to 2x; for 3-4x batches, switch from a skillet to a sheet pan or stockpot so the food isn't crowded — overcrowding steams instead of browns.
